Hinweis
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, sich anzumelden oder das Verzeichnis zu wechseln.
Für den Zugriff auf diese Seite ist eine Autorisierung erforderlich. Sie können versuchen, das Verzeichnis zu wechseln.
Die folgenden Tabellen enthalten die Elemente, die von der SQLServerCallableStatement-Klasse verfügbar gemacht werden.
Konstruktoren
Keine
Felder
Klasse geerbt von: | Methoden |
---|---|
java.sql.Statement | CLOSE_ALL_RESULTS, CLOSE_CURRENT_RESULT, EXECUTE_FAILED, KEEP_CURRENT_RESULT, NO_GENERATED_KEYS, RETURN_GENERATED_KEYS, SUCCESS_NO_INFO |
Geerbte Felder
Keine.
Methoden
Name | BESCHREIBUNG |
---|---|
addBatch | (Geerbt von SQLServerPreparedStatement.) Fügt dem Befehlsbatch für dieses CallableStatement-Objekt einen Parametersatz hinzu. |
cancel | (Geerbt von SQLServerStatement.) Bricht die SQL-Anweisung ab, die derzeit von diesem CallableStatement-Objekt ausgeführt wird. |
clearBatch | (Geerbt von SQLServerPreparedStatement.) Leert die aktuelle Liste mit SQL-Befehlen für dieses CallableStatement-Objekt. |
clearParameters | (Geerbt von SQLServerPreparedStatement.) Löscht umgehend die aktuellen Parameterwerte. |
clearWarnings | (Geerbt von SQLServerStatement.) Löscht alle für dieses CallableStatement-Objekt gemeldeten Warnungen. |
close | (Geerbt von SQLServerPreparedStatement.) Gibt die Datenbank- und JDBC-Ressourcen dieses CallableStatement-Objekts umgehend frei, sodass nicht auf deren automatische Freigabe gewartet werden muss. |
execute | (Geerbt von SQLServerPreparedStatement.) Führt die SQL-Anweisung in diesem CallableStatement-Objekt aus. Hierbei kann es sich um eine beliebige Art von SQL-Anweisung handeln. |
executeBatch | (Geerbt von SQLServerPreparedStatement.) Übermittelt einen Befehlsbatch zur Ausführung an die Datenbank. Werden alle Befehle erfolgreich ausgeführt, wird ein Array mit Updatezählungen zurückgegeben. |
executeQuery | (Geerbt von SQLServerPreparedStatement.) Führt die SQL-Abfrage in diesem CallableStatement-Objekt aus und gibt das durch die Abfrage generierte SQLServerResultSet-Objekt zurück. |
executeUpdate | (Geerbt von SQLServerPreparedStatement.) Führt die SQL-Anweisung in diesem CallableStatement-Objekt aus, das eine SQL INSERT-, UPDATE-, MERGE- oder DELETE-Anweisung sein muss; oder eine SQL-Anweisung, die nichts zurückgibt, z. B. eine DDL-Anweisung. |
getConnection | (Geerbt von SQLServerStatement.) Ruft das SQLServerConnection-Objekt ab, von dem dieses CallableStatement-Objekt erstellt wurde. |
getDateTimeOffset | Ruft den Wert der angegebenen Spalte als Objekt der Klasse DateTimeOffset ab |
getFetchDirection | (Geerbt von SQLServerStatement.) Ruft die Richtung zum Abrufen von Zeilen aus Datenbanktabellen ab, die standardmäßig für Resultsets verwendet wird, die auf der Grundlage dieses CallableStatement-Objekts generiert werden. |
getFetchSize | (Geerbt von SQLServerStatement.) Ruft die Anzahl von Resultsetzeilen ab, bei der es sich um die standardmäßige Abrufgröße für Resultsetobjekte handelt, die auf der Grundlage dieses CallableStatement-Objekts generiert werden. |
getGeneratedKeys | (Geerbt von SQLServerStatement.) Ruft sämtliche automatisch generierte Schlüssel ab, die aufgrund der Ausführung dieses CallableStatement-Objekts erstellt werden. |
getMaxFieldSize | (Geerbt von SQLServerStatement.) Ruft die maximale Anzahl von Bytes ab, die für Zeichen- und Binärspaltenwerte in einem SQLServerResultSet-Objekt zurückgegeben werden können, das von diesem CallableStatement-Objekt erstellt wird. |
getMaxRows | (Geerbt von SQLServerStatement.) Ruft die maximale Anzahl von Zeilen ab, die ein SQLServerResultSet-Objekt enthalten kann, das von diesem CallableStatement-Objekt erstellt wurde. |
getMetaData | (Geerbt von SQLServerPreparedStatement.) Ruft ein SQLServerResultSetMetaData Class-Objekt mit Informationen zu den Spalten des SQLServerResultSet-Objekts ab, das beim Ausführen dieses CallableStatement-Objekts zurückgegeben wird. |
getMoreResults | (Geerbt von SQLServerStatement.) Wechselt zum nächsten Ergebnis dieses CallableStatement-Objekts. |
getParameterMetaData | (Geerbt von SQLServerPreparedStatement.) Ruft Anzahl, Typ und Eigenschaften der Parameter für dieses CallableStatement-Objekt ab. |
getArray | Ruft den Wert des angegebenen Parameters als Array-Objekt ab. |
getAsciiStream | Ruft den Wert des angegebenen Parameters als ASCII-Zeichendatenstrom ab. |
getBigDecimal | Ruft den Wert des angegebenen Parameters als "java.math.BigDecimal" ab. |
getBinaryStream | Ruft den Wert des angegebenen Parameters als Binärdatenstrom mit unterbrechungsfreien Bytes ab. |
getBlob | Ruft den Wert des angegebenen JDBC-BLOB-Parameters als Blobobjekt in der Programmiersprache Java ab. |
getboolean | Ruft den Wert des angegebenen Parameters als Wert vom Typ Boolean ab. |
getByte | Ruft den Wert des angegebenen Parameters als Wert vom Typ byte ab. |
getBytes | Ruft den Wert des angegebenen Parameters als Bytearray ab. |
getCharacterStream | Ruft den Wert des angegebenen Parameters als java.io.Reader-Objekt ab. |
getClob | Ruft den Wert des angegebenen JDBC-BLOB-Parameters als CLOB-Objekt in der Programmiersprache Java ab. |
getDate | Ruft den Wert des angegebenen Parameters als java.sql.Date-Objekt in der Programmiersprache Java ab. |
getDateTimeOffset | Ruft den Wert der angegebenen Spalte als Objekt der Klasse DateTimeOffset ab |
getDouble | Ruft den Wert des angegebenen Parameters als Wert vom Typ double in der Programmiersprache Java ab. |
getFloat | Ruft den Wert des angegebenen Parameters als Wert vom Typ float in der Programmiersprache Java ab. |
getInt | Ruft den Wert des angegebenen Parameters als int-Wert in der Programmiersprache Java ab. |
getLong | Ruft den Wert des angegebenen Parameters als Wert vom Typ long in der Programmiersprache Java ab. |
getNCharacterStream | Ruft den Wert des angegebenen Parameters als Readerobjekt ab. |
getNClob | Ruft den Wert des angegebenen JDBC-NCLOB-Parameters als NClob-Objekt in der Programmiersprache Java ab. |
getNString | Diese Methode ruft den Wert des angegebenen NCHAR-, NVARCHAR- oder LONGNVARCHAR-Parameters als Zeichenfolge in der Programmiersprache Java ab. |
getObject | Ruft den Wert des angegebenen Parameters als Objekt in der Programmiersprache Java ab. |
getQueryTimeout | (Geerbt von SQLServerStatement.) Ruft die Anzahl von Sekunden ab, die von Microsoft JDBC-Treiber für SQL Server auf die Ausführung dieses CallableStatement-Objekts gewartet wird. |
getRef | Ruft den Wert des angegebenen Parameters als Ref-Objekt in der Programmiersprache Java ab. |
getResponseBuffering | (Geerbt von SQLServerStatement.) Ruft den Antwortpuffermodus für dieses SQLServerStatement-Objekt ab. |
getResultSet | (Geerbt von SQLServerStatement.) Ruft das aktuelle Ergebnis als SQLServerResultSet-Objekt ab. |
getResultSetConcurrency | (Geerbt von SQLServerStatement.) Ruft die Resultsetparallelität für SQLServerResultSet-Objekte ab, die von diesem CallableStatement-Objekt generiert werden. |
getResultSetHoldability | (Geerbt von SQLServerStatement.) Ruft die Resultsethaltbarkeit für SQLServerResultSet-Objekte ab, die von diesem CallableStatement-Objekt generiert werden. |
getResultSetType | (Geerbt von SQLServerStatement.) Ruft den Resultsettyp für SQLServerResultSet-Objekte ab, die von diesem CallableStatement-Objekt generiert werden. |
getShort | Ruft den Wert des angegebenen Parameters als Wert vom Typ short in der Programmiersprache Java ab. |
getString | Ruft den Wert des angegebenen Parameters als Wert vom Typ Zeichenfolge in der Programmiersprache Java ab. |
getSQLXML | Ruft den Wert des angegebenen Parameters als java.sql.SQLXML-Objekt ab. |
getTime | Ruft den Wert des angegebenen Parameters als java.sql.Time-Objekt in der Programmiersprache Java ab. |
getTimestamp | Ruft den Wert des angegebenen Parameters als java.sql.Timestamp-Objekt in der Programmiersprache Java ab. |
getUpdateCount | (Geerbt von SQLServerStatement.) Ruft das aktuelle Ergebnis als Updatezählung ab. |
getURL | Ruft den Wert des angegebenen Parameters als URL-Objekt in der Programmiersprache Java ab. |
getWarnings | (Geerbt von SQLServerStatement.) Ruft die erste Warnung ab, die von Aufrufen für dieses CallableStatement-Objekt gemeldet wurde. |
isClosed | (Geerbt von SQLServerStatement.) Gibt an, ob dieses Statement-Objekt geschlossen wurde. |
isPoolable | (Geerbt von SQLServerStatement.) Gibt einen Wert zurück, durch den angegeben wird, ob dem vom Benutzer bereitgestellten Anwendungspool eine Anweisung hinzugefügt werden kann. |
isWrapperFor | Gibt an, ob es sich bei diesem Anweisungsobjekt um einen Wrapper für die angegebene Schnittstelle handelt. |
registerOutParameter | Registriert den OUT-Parameter. |
setArray | (Geerbt von SQLServerPreparedStatement.) Legt die angegebene Parameternummer auf das angegebene Array-Objekt fest. |
setAsciiStream | Legt den angegebenen Parameter auf den angegebenen Eingabedatenstrom fest. |
setBigDecimal | Legt die angegebene Parameternummer auf das angegebene BigDecimal-Objekt fest. |
setBinaryStream | Legt die angegebenen Parameter auf den angegebenen Eingabedatenstrom fest. |
setBlob | (Geerbt von SQLServerPreparedStatement.) Legt den angegebenen Parameter auf das angegebene Blobobjekt fest. |
setboolean | Legt den angegebenen Parameter auf den angegebenen Wert vom Typ Boolean fest. |
setByte | Legt den angegebenen Parameter auf den angegebenen byte-Wert fest. |
setBytes | Legt den angegebenen Parameter auf das angegebene Array aus byte-Werten fest. |
setCharacterStream | Legt den angegebenen Parameter auf das angegebene Readerobjekt fest. |
setClob | (Geerbt von SQLServerPreparedStatement.) Legt den angegebenen Parameter auf das angegebene Objekt fest. |
setCursorName | (Geerbt von SQLServerStatement.) Legt den SQL-Cursornamen auf die angegebene Zeichenfolge fest, die dann für nachfolgende Ausführungsmethoden verwendet wird. |
setDate | Legt den angegebenen Parameter auf den angegebenen Datumswert fest. |
setDateTimeOffset | Mit dieser Methode wird der Wert der angegebenen Spalte auf den Wert der Klasse DateTimeOffset festgelegt. |
setDouble | Legt den angegebenen Parameter auf den angegebenen double-Wert fest. |
setEscapeProcessing | (Geerbt von SQLServerStatement.) Legt den Escapeverarbeitungsmodus fest. |
setFetchDirection | (Geerbt von SQLServerStatement.) Gibt für den JDBC-Treiber die Richtung an, in der die Resultsetzeilen verarbeitet werden sollen. |
setFetchSize | (Geerbt von SQLServerStatement.) Gibt für den JDBC-Treiber an, wie viele Zeilen aus der Datenbank abgerufen werden sollen, wenn weitere Zeilen benötigt werden. |
setFloat | Legt den angegebenen Parameter auf den angegebenen float-Wert fest. |
setInt | Legt den angegebenen Parameter auf den angegebenen int-Wert fest. |
setLong | Legt den angegebenen Parameter auf den angegebenen long-Wert fest. |
setMaxFieldSize | (Geerbt von SQLServerStatement.) Legt das Limit für die maximale Anzahl von Bytes in einer SQLServerResultSet-Spalte, in der Zeichen- oder Binärwerte gespeichert werden, auf die angegebene Anzahl von Bytes fest. |
setMaxRows | (Geerbt von SQLServerStatement.) Legt das Limit für die maximale Anzahl von Zeilen, die ein beliebiges SQLServerResultSet-Objekt enthalten kann, auf die angegebene Anzahl fest. |
setNCharacterStream | Legt den angegebenen Parameter auf das angegebene Readerobjekt fest. |
setNClob | Legt den angegebenen Parameter auf das angegebene Objekt fest. |
setNString | Legt den angegebenen Parameter auf das angegebene Zeichenfolgenobjekt fest. |
setNull | Legt den angegebenen Parameter unter Berücksichtigung des festzulegenden Parametertyps auf einen NULL-Wert fest. |
setObject | Legt den Wert des angegebenen Parameters unter Verwendung des angegebenen Objekts fest. |
setPoolable | (Geerbt von SQLServerStatement.) Sendet eine Anforderung, dass dem Pool eine Anweisung hinzugefügt bzw. nicht hinzugefügt werden soll. Standardmäßig kann ein SQLServerCallableStatement-Objekt bei der Erstellung einem Pool hinzugefügt werden. |
setQueryTimeout | (Geerbt von SQLServerStatement.) Legt die Anzahl von Sekunden, die vom Treiber auf die Ausführung eines CallableStatement-Objekts gewartet wird, auf die angegebene Anzahl von Sekunden fest. |
setRef | (Geerbt von SQLServerPreparedStatement.) Legt den angegebenen Parameter auf das angegebene Ref-Objekt fest. |
setResponseBuffering | (Geerbt von SQLServerStatement.) Legt den Antwortpuffermodus für dieses SQLServerStatement-Objekt auf String full oder auf adaptive (jeweils ohne Berücksichtigung der Groß-/Kleinschreibung) fest. |
setShort | Legt den angegebenen Parameter auf den angegebenen Java-Wert vom Typ short fest. |
setString | Legt den angegebenen Parameter auf den angegebenen Java-Wert vom Typ Zeichenfolge fest. |
setSQLXML | Legt den angegebenen Parameter auf das angegebene SQLXML-Objekt fest. |
setTime | Legt den angegebenen Parameter auf den angegebenen Uhrzeitwert fest. |
setTimestamp | Legt den angegebenen Parameter auf den angegebenen Zeitstempelwert fest. |
setUnicodeStream | (Geerbt von SQLServerPreparedStatement.) Legt die angegebene Parameternummer auf den angegebenen Eingabedatenstrom mit der angegebenen Anzahl von Bytes fest. |
setURL | Legt den angegebenen Parameter auf den angegebenen URL-Wert fest. |
unwrap | Gibt ein Objekt zurück, das die angegebene Schnittstelle implementiert, um den Zugriff auf die Microsoft JDBC-Treiber für SQL Server-spezifischen Methoden zu ermöglichen. |
wasNull | Ruft ab, ob der letzte gelesene OUT-Parameter den Wert "SQL NULL" besaß. |
Geerbte Methoden
Klasse geerbt von: | Methoden |
---|---|
com.microsoft.sqlserver.jdbc.SQLServerPreparedStatement | addBatch, clearBatch, clearParameters, close, execute, executeBatch, executeQuery, executeUpdate, getMetaData, getParameterMetaData, setArray, setAsciiStream, setBigDecimal, setBinaryStream, setBlob, setboolean, setByte, setBytes, setCharacterStream, setClob, setDate, setDouble, setFloat, setInt, setLong, setNull, setObject, setRef, setShort, setString, setTime, setTimestamp, setUnicodeStream, setURL |
com.microsoft.sqlserver.jdbc.SQLServerStatement | cancel, clearWarnings, execute, executeUpdate, getConnection, getFetchDirection, getFetchSize, getGeneratedKeys, getMaxFieldSize, getMaxRows, getMoreResults, getQueryTimeout, getResultSet, getResultSetConcurrency, getResultSetHoldability, getResultSetType, getUpdateCount, getWarnings, isPoolable, setCursorName, setEscapeProcessing, setFetchDirection, setFetchSize, setMaxFieldSize, setMaxRows, setPoolable, setQueryTimeout |
class java.lang.Object | clone, equals, finalize, getClass, hashCode, notify, notifyAll, toString, wait, |
java.sql.PreparedStatement | addBatch, clearParameters, execute, executeQuery, executeUpdate, getMetaData, getParameterMetaData, getSQLXML, setArray, setAsciiStream, setBigDecimal, setBinaryStream, setBlob, setboolean, setByte, setBytes, setCharacterStream, setClob, setDate, setDate, setDouble, setFloat, setInt, setLong, setNull, setObject, setRef, setShort, setString, setSQLXML, setTime, setTimestamp, setUnicodeStream, setURL |
java.sql.Statement | addBatch, cancel, clearBatch, clearWarnings, close, execute, executeBatch, executeQuery, executeUpdate, getConnection, getFetchDirection, getFetchSize, getGeneratedKeys, getMaxFieldSize, getMaxRows, getMoreResults, getQueryTimeout, getResultSet, getResultSetConcurrency, getResultSetHoldability, getResultSetType, getUpdateCount, getWarnings, setCursorName, setEscapeProcessing, setFetchDirection, setFetchSize, setMaxFieldSize, setMaxRows, setQueryTimeout |
java.sql.Wrapper | isWrapperFor, unwrap |